Press Release: Global Aviation to sell and install SmartSky shipsets

Press Release hub banner blue with title in red white and blueSmartSky Networks, the innovative air-to-ground (ATG) inflight connectivity provider, today announced Global Aviation Technologies as a sales and installation provider for SmartSky’s advanced shipsets at their Wichita, Kansas location.

SmartSky’s flagship equipment, including aircraft antennas and an Aircraft Base Radio, are available now for more than 4,000 aircraft covered by existing Supplementary Type Certificates (STCs). Together Global Aviation Technologies and SmartSky can provide timely hardware and installation to support the demand for immediate, dependable, and secure connectivity on business aviation aircraft.

Aria Bahawdory, Director of MRO Account Management for SmartSky Networks noted: “Having achieved roughly 80% coverage in 2021 and on our way to full CONUS coverage next quarter, we’re excited to establish new sales and installation partners at every segment of the market and bring our innovative inflight connectivity to the skies. We’re delighted to be working with Global Aviation Technologies as they share our vision of technical integrity and excellence. Together, we will challenge the status quo for inflight connectivity and deliver superior value for the legacy business aviation aircraft they support.”

Woody Cottner Vice President of Business Development for Global Aviation Technologies notes: “SmartSky is an impressive addition to our portfolio of services. Their inflight connectivity service and innovative hardware offer an unmatched experience and are a great fit for the aircraft we service and support. “

SmartSky’s products and services are available through a growing network of installation partners and Value-Added-Resellers (VAR) and includes three interrelated offerings: i) the best-in-class, next-generation air-to-ground network, ii) advanced shipset hardware for aircraft communications, and iii) a transformational digital platform and application-layer, Skytelligence®.

About SmartSky

SmartSky Networks was founded to transform aviation through disruptive communications technologies, services, and tools. Its innovative air-to-ground network is now available, with full CONUS coverage coming in the first half of 2022. The network takes advantage of patented spectrum reuse, advanced beamforming technologies and 60 MHz of spectrum for significantly enhanced connectivity. SmartSky Networks uniquely enables an “office in the sky” experience with unmatched capacity for data transmissions both to and from the aircraft. This real-time, very low latency, bidirectional data link makes SmartSky Networks the best in-flight user experience, and a key enabler for new and enhanced applications and services.

About Global Aviation Technologies

Global Aviation Technologies is an FAA Certified Repair Station 7GTR271C, located in Wichita Kansas at the Dwight D. Eisenhower airport. We provide System Integration, Design, FAA Certification, and Wire Harness Fabrication, Sheet Metal Fabrication, Machining, PMA Approval for Parts Obsolescence issues.
